Tools of the Business: Essential Kit for Modern Construction

Building a skyscraper or a simple shed both require precision and powerful tools. Modern construction relies on read more a diverse array of equipment, from heavy machinery to automated surveying devices. Skilled operators utilize these tools to bring designs to life with speed and accuracy.

  • Digging equipment like bulldozers and excavators are crucial for site preparation.
  • Aggregate mixers churn out the vital building blocks, while cranes lift heavy materials with precision.
  • Laser levels ensure that structures are perfectly aligned, and power tools like drills and saws make quick work of materials.
  • Safety is paramount, so protective gear like hard hats, jackets, and safety glasses are non-negotiable.

The tools of the trade have evolved significantly over time, with advancements in technology driving increased efficiency and safety. From robotic welding to drone surveying, modern construction is a testament to human ingenuity and the power of innovative equipment.

Demystifying Heavy Equipment: From Excavators to Cranes

The world of heavy equipment can seem like a mystery, with its massive machines and specialized functions. But beneath the intimidating appearance, lies a fascinating field driven by technology. From the powerful excavator to the towering lift, these behemoths play crucial roles in shaping our world. Let's explore into this fascinating realm and shed light on the workings of these magnificent machines.

  • Excavator: The champion of earth transport, excavators dig trenches, demolish structures, and create foundations.
  • Crane: Reaching for the skies, cranes hoist heavy materials for construction projects, bridge erection, and other demanding tasks.

Furthermore, there's a plethora of specialized equipment like rollers that compact terrain, and forklifts that transport materials with precision. By understanding their capabilities, we can appreciate the essential role heavy equipment plays in our evolving world.
